The Life-Stealing Cult

Anonymous employee
Recommend
Business Outlook

Pros

- Connections with a lot of business owners and entrepreneurs - Opportunities to create your own projects - Smart branding / Looks good on CV

Cons

- Overtime every week with mandatory meetings after 6PM, but no overtime pay. No one is getting paid for attending the mandatory Summer Camp from Thursday to Sunday. Right, because it's "for fun." - Employment benefits are below market standards - Inexperienced managers/directors can't make decisions - CULT: Colleagues don't dare to say what they think because they are supposed to be positive and happy all the time. "If you complain, you aren't one of us."
